AKA Sorority Advocates Change In Women’s Health
NASSAU, BAHAMAS – Alpha Kappa Alpha Sorority Incorporated, through its 3 Bahamian chapters, presented a new publication in the House of Assembly last week, focused on strengthening the national response to women’s health.
